One of the largest complaints, problems with the XJS V12- engine compartment is excess heat. Especially in the " Dead Mans Valley " ! The last last thing you want to do is keep the heat in to fry everything quicker. Spend the $'s getting air into the compartment, and the wiring up off the valley floor. lots of ways of cleaning up the appearance of this V12 without adding a plastic cover.
